mysqllinux创表命令
-
在Linux系统下,使用MySQL创建表的命令如下:
1. 首先,登录到MySQL命令行终端。可以使用以下命令登录:
“`
mysql -u 用户名 -p
“`其中,用户名是你的MySQL数据库的用户名。
2. 在成功登录后,选择要使用的数据库。如果该数据库不存在,可以使用以下命令创建:
“`
CREATE DATABASE 数据库名;
“`使用以下命令选择数据库:
“`
USE 数据库名;
“`其中,数据库名是你要创建或使用的数据库的名称。
3. 创建表格。使用以下命令创建表格:
“`
CREATE TABLE 表名 (
列名1 数据类型,
列名2 数据类型,
列名3 数据类型,
…
);
“`其中,表名是你要创建的表格的名称。列名是表格中的列的名称,数据类型是该列所存储的数据的类型。可以根据需要添加更多的列。
例如,创建一个名为”users”的表格,包含”id”、”name”、”age”和”email”这四个列,分别存储整数、字符串、整数和字符串类型的数据,可以使用以下命令:
“`
CREATE TABLE users (
id INT,
name VARCHAR(100),
age INT,
email VARCHAR(100)
);
“`4. 创建表格时可以设置列的属性,如约束和索引等。下面是一个示例命令:
“`
C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(100) NOT NULL,
age INT,
email VARCHAR(100) UNIQUE
);
“`在上面的例子中,id列被设置为主键(PRIMARY KEY),name列被设置为非空(NOT NULL),email列被设置为唯一(UNIQUE)。
5. 完成表格的创建后,可以使用以下命令查看已创建的表格:
“`
SHOW TABLES;
“`以上就是在Linux系统下使用MySQL创建表的基本命令。根据实际需求,可以根据表格的字段需求来创建不同的表格。
2年前 -
在Linux系统上使用MySQL数据库创建表的命令是通过MySQL的命令行界面来完成的。以下是创建表的一般步骤:
1. 登录MySQL命令行界面。在终端中输入以下命令,然后输入密码以登录到MySQL服务器:
“`shell
mysql -u username -p
“`
其中,`username`是MySQL用户名,`-p`表示需要输入密码。2. 创建数据库。在登录成功后,输入以下命令创建一个新的数据库:
“`mysql
CREATE DATABASE database_name;
“`
`database_name`是你想要创建的数据库的名称。3. 选择数据库。输入以下命令以选择要在其中创建表的数据库:
“`mysql
USE database_name;
“`
`database_name`是你想要使用的数据库的名称。4. 创建表。输入以下命令来创建表:
“`mysql
CREATE TABLE table_name (
column1 datatype constraint,
column2 datatype constraint,
…
);
“`
`table_name`是你想要创建的表的名称。`column1`, `column2`, …是表的列名,`datatype`是列的数据类型。你可以为每个列添加约束,如主键、唯一性约束等。5. 查看表结构。输入以下命令来查看刚刚创建的表的结构:
“`mysql
DESCRIBE table_name;
“`
`table_name`是你想要查看结构的表的名称。以上是在Linux系统上使用MySQL数据库创建表的基本步骤。根据需要设置列的数据类型和约束,可以创建具有不同功能和限制的表。
2年前 -
在Linux上使用MySQL创建表是一项常见的任务。以下是创建表的基本步骤和命令。
1. 连接到MySQL服务器:
使用以下命令连接到MySQL服务器:
“`
mysql -u username -p
“`
其中,`username`是您的MySQL用户名。执行命令后,系统会提示您输入密码。2. 选择数据库:
在连接到MySQL服务器后,需要选择要在其中创建表的数据库。使用以下命令选择数据库:
“`
USE database_name;
“`
其中,`database_name`是您要操作的数据库的名称。3. 创建表:
创建表需要使用CREATE TABLE语句。以下是创建表的基本语法:
“`
CREATE TABLE table_name (
column1 datatype constraints,
column2 datatype constraints,
…
);
“`
其中,`table_name`是要创建的表的名称,`column1, column2, …`是表的列名称,`datatype`是列的数据类型,`constraints`是列的约束(例如,主键、唯一性约束、外键等)。4. 示例:
以下是一个示例,演示如何在Linux上使用MySQL创建表:
“`
CREATE TABLE employees (
id INT PRIMARY KEY,
name VARCHAR(50) NOT NULL,
age INT,
salary DECIMAL(10,2),
hire_date DATE
);
“`
上面的示例创建了一个名为`employees`的表,具有`id, name, age, salary, hire_date`这些列。`id`列是主键,`name`列是不可为空的字段,`age`和`salary`是可选的,`hire_date`是日期类型的列。5. 验证表的创建:
表创建完成后,可以使用以下命令验证表是否成功创建:
“`
SHOW TABLES;
“`
这将显示数据库中所有的表。以上是在Linux上使用MySQL创建表的基本步骤和命令。根据您的具体需求,可以灵活调整创建表的语句来满足业务需求。
2年前